75782

75782 is a even composite number that follows 75781 and precedes 75783. It is composed of 8 distinct factors: 1, 2, 7, 14, 5413, 10826, 37891, 75782. Its prime factorization can be written as 2 × 7 × 5413. 75782 is classified as a deficient number based on the sum of its proper divisors. In computer science, 75782 is represented as 10010100000000110 in binary and 12806 in hexadecimal.
